quote:

Maybe it's cause I live in an areas that has a lot of crawfish farming.


There may actually be a lot of validity to that. I know here around Baton Rouge, I sold for many years. For every 100 sacks I sold on Friday, I sold 350 on Sunday. And that may be because I was the only fool who actually opened for most of the day on Sunday to take care of customers. My Sunday orders could have been artificially inflated.
